Abstract

In the paper, we investigate a one-to-one correspondence between n-dimensional observables and n-dimensional spectral resolutions with values in a kind of a lexicographic form of quantum structures like perfect MV-algebras or perfect effect algebras. The multidimensional version of this problem is more complicated than a one-dimensional one because if our algebraic structure is k-perfect for k>1, then even for the two-dimensional case we have more characteristic points. The obtained results are also applied to existence of an n-dimensional meet joint observable of n one-dimensional observables on a perfect MV-algebra. The results are divided into two parts. In Part I, we present notions of n-dimensional observables and n-dimensional spectral resolutions with accent on lexicographic type effect algebras and lexicographic MV-algebras. We concentrate on characteristic points of spectral resolutions and the main body is in Part II where one-to-one relations between observables and spectral resolutions are presented.
